The Fullerton Arms is a family-run guest house with a bar and restaurant, situated in the idyllic village of Ballintoy.

The welcoming proprietors, Anne and Lyle Taggart, pride themselves on their continually high standards of customer service and attention to detail, which ensure that each and every guest has as enjoyable a stay as possible. This is reflected by the constantly high numbers of repeat guests and a visitors comment book to dream about. Its prominent position on the main street facing the Atlantic Ocean, provides easy access to the surrounding tourist attractions of The Giants Causeway, Carrick-A-Rede Rope Bridge, Bushmillls Distillery and The Glens of Antrim, to name a few. Many activities are available close to the village of Ballintoy, including: - Fishing - Golfing - Walking and Hiking -Cycling Routes and Hire - Water sports -Horse Riding. A private car park is situated at the rear of the building for the use of all patrons. Additionally, there is also the provision of a relaxing beer garden positioned at the back of the car park, which also boasts exceptional barbeque facilities for those warm summer evenings. The Fullerton Bar encapsulates the essence of 'old world charm'. The fixtures and fittings combine with local personalities to create an ambience and atmosphere typical of Quality Irish Hospitality. Guests may be entertained by Paddy and Jimmy on weekday evenings, providing a range of traditional, folk and country music and accompanied by a display of Irish Dancing. Whereas, at the weekends, live bands play in the bar, suiting a wide range of musical tastes, from contemporary to modern. However, for those who prefer something different, the pool room adjacent to the bar encompasses a dart board and pool table. On the other hand, visitors should not miss the opportunity to sample one of the finest pints of Guinness in the North, highly esteemed by local clientele, although, a wide range of other draft and bottle drinks are also available. The Fullerton Restaurant has recently been refurbished, extended, and improved to comfortably accommodate up to 100 persons, for weddings, conferences and special occasions. A High Tea Menu operates all year around, whilst guests also have the opportunity to sample our Table dote menu for a set price. A Sunday lunch special is also highly popular at only 8.95, for four courses, comprising of traditional dishes, such as turkey and ham and chicken bushmills. Furthermore, we realise that food tastes are changing and therefore every effort is made to always have at least two vegetarian specials.

Central to the Causeway Coast and the Glens of Antrim.Torr Brae is a beautiful family farmhouse situated near Torr Head on the scenic route between Ballycastle and Cushendun. Ideal base for touring the North Coast of Ireland. Comfort, friendliness and a warm welcome will make your stay memorable.If you fancy a quiet break, what better way yo relax and unwind than in the peaceful ambience of Torr Brae and its surroundings.
